WebJun 9, 2013 · Iron. Vegetarian children need food with iron such as legumes (cooked lentils and cooked dried beans), cereals and green leafy vegetables. The iron in plants (non-haem) is in a different form to the iron in meat (haem). The body can’t use non-haem iron as easily. Eating foods that are high in vitamin C at meal and snack times helps the body ...

WebJun 20, 2024 · Vegan mothers may need a vitamin B12 supplement each day. Speak to a dietitian or healthcare provider about prenatal and postnatal supplements. If your baby is formula-fed, use an iron-fortified formula until age one, then switch to whole milk. Vegan babies should have iron-fortified soy formula until age two. How can a dietitian help?
